The Rise of Online Betting
In the past, betting was often confined to physical locations like casinos and racetracks. However, with the advent of the internet, online betting has surged in popularity. Websites and mobile applications provide bettors with a convenient means to place wagers on a wide variety of events, ranging from sports to political elections.
Statistics indicate that the online gambling market is expected to grow significantly, reaching billions in revenue over the next few years. This growth is driven by the accessibility of mobile technologies, which allow users to bet anytime and anywhere. Sports betting, in particular, has gained immense traction, with notable events like the Super Bowl and the FIFA World Cup attracting millions of bettors worldwide.
Emerging Trends in Betting Markets
Several trends are reshaping the betting landscape today. One of the most prominent is the integration of big data and analytics. Operators now leverage advanced algorithms to analyze betting patterns and set more effective odds. This not only improves the betting experience for customers but also enhances the operator’s profitability.

Furthermore, the emergence of cryptocurrencies is revolutionizing the way betting transactions are conducted. Many platforms now accept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ies, appealing to a demographic that values privacy and security in their transactions.
Another key trend is the rise of live betting or in-play betting, which allows participants to place wagers during an event. This dynamic form of betting has drawn in many casual bettors who enjoy the thrill of actively participating in an ongoing game.
Regulatory Landscape and Challenges
Despite the growth of betting markets, there are significant challenges that the industry faces, particularly concerning regulation. Different countries have varying laws regarding online gambling, and operators must navigate these regulations to remain compliant.
In some regions, stringent regulations can stifle growth, leading to decreased market competition. Additionally, there are ongoing concerns about problem gambling and the need for ethical standards within the industry. Operators are increasingly taking measures to promote responsible gambling practices, but the risk remains a pressing issue.
